Designing bespoke websites is a complex process because every element must be tailored to a client’s unique goals, audience, branding, and technical requirements rather than relying on prebuilt templates. A successful custom website demands a balance between visual creativity, intuitive user experience, responsive performance across devices, accessibility standards, search engine optimization, and secure backend functionality. Designers and developers must also account for scalability, integrations with third-party systems, content management needs, and evolving user expectations, all while maintaining consistency in design and functionality. The challenge lies not only in creating an aesthetically distinctive digital presence but also in ensuring the site performs efficiently, communicates clearly, and adapts to future business growth and technological change.
A designer who trained classically for print design, I didn't initially enjoy the digital space as it is not so free as the physical. However, and despite constantly changing software, this designer has come to appreciate the interactivity and user experience of well designed sites and strives to incorporate the constantly evolving technology into beautiful and functional online branding for clients.
